Grundkurs Betriebssysteme
Architekturen, Betriebsmittelverwaltung, Synchronisation, Prozesskommunikation, Virtualisierung
Seiten
2014
|
4. Auflage
Springer Vieweg (Verlag)
978-3-658-06217-0 (ISBN)
Springer Vieweg (Verlag)
978-3-658-06217-0 (ISBN)
- Titel erscheint in neuer Auflage
- Artikel merken
Zu diesem Artikel existiert eine Nachauflage
Prägnante Einführung in die Grundlagen moderner Betriebssysteme mit praxisnahen Fallbeispielen.
Das Buch vermittelt in kompakter und leicht verständlicher Form wichtige Grundkonzepte, Verfahren und Algorithmen, die in modernen Betriebssystemen eingesetzt werden.
Nach einer Einführung in grundlegende Konzepte und Betriebssystemarchitekturen wird auf die Interruptverarbeitung aus Sicht von Betriebssystemen eingegangen und es werden gängige Techniken zur Verwaltung wichtiger Betriebsmittel wie Prozesse, Threads, Hauptspeicher, Geräte und Dateien sowie wichtige Mechanismen der Koordination, Synchronisation und Kommunikation zwischen Prozessen und Threads vertieft.
Ebenso werden die grundlegenden Problemstellungen und Techniken der Betriebssystemvirtualisierung erläutert. Es wird anschaulich mit vielen Bildern dargestellt, welche komplexen Aufgaben ein Betriebssystem zur Verwaltung von Betriebsmitteln sowie für den konkurrierenden Zugriff auf diese bewältigen muss.
Der Stoff wird mit vielen Beispielen aus aktuell relevanten Betriebssystemen und Programmiersprachen angereichert. Als Beispiel-Betriebssysteme werden vorwiegend Windows, Unix und Linux herangezogen. Synchronisationsprobleme werden vor allem in der Sprache Java beschrieben.
Zu jedem Kapitel ist eine Sammlung von Kontrollfragen zur Nachbearbeitung des Stoffes beigefügt.
Das Buch vermittelt in kompakter und leicht verständlicher Form wichtige Grundkonzepte, Verfahren und Algorithmen, die in modernen Betriebssystemen eingesetzt werden.
Nach einer Einführung in grundlegende Konzepte und Betriebssystemarchitekturen wird auf die Interruptverarbeitung aus Sicht von Betriebssystemen eingegangen und es werden gängige Techniken zur Verwaltung wichtiger Betriebsmittel wie Prozesse, Threads, Hauptspeicher, Geräte und Dateien sowie wichtige Mechanismen der Koordination, Synchronisation und Kommunikation zwischen Prozessen und Threads vertieft.
Ebenso werden die grundlegenden Problemstellungen und Techniken der Betriebssystemvirtualisierung erläutert. Es wird anschaulich mit vielen Bildern dargestellt, welche komplexen Aufgaben ein Betriebssystem zur Verwaltung von Betriebsmitteln sowie für den konkurrierenden Zugriff auf diese bewältigen muss.
Der Stoff wird mit vielen Beispielen aus aktuell relevanten Betriebssystemen und Programmiersprachen angereichert. Als Beispiel-Betriebssysteme werden vorwiegend Windows, Unix und Linux herangezogen. Synchronisationsprobleme werden vor allem in der Sprache Java beschrieben.
Zu jedem Kapitel ist eine Sammlung von Kontrollfragen zur Nachbearbeitung des Stoffes beigefügt.
Prof. Dr. Peter Mandl ist Professor für Wirtschaftsinformatik an der Hochschule für angewandte Wissenschaften München mit den Spezialgebieten Verteilte Systeme, Datenkommunikation und Betriebssysteme.
- Einführung und grundlegende Konzepte
- Betriebssystemarchitekturen
- Interruptverarbeitung
- Prozesse und Threads
- CPU-Scheduling und -Dispatching
- Synchronisation
- Speicherverwaltung
- Geräte- und Dateiverwaltung
- Rechnerinterne Kommunikation
- Betriebssystemvirtualisierung
Erscheint lt. Verlag | 13.10.2014 |
---|---|
Reihe/Serie | Springer-Lehrbuch |
Verlagsort | Wiesbaden |
Sprache | deutsch |
Maße | 168 x 240 mm |
Gewicht | 695 g |
Einbandart | kartoniert |
Themenwelt | Mathematik / Informatik ► Informatik ► Betriebssysteme / Server |
Mathematik / Informatik ► Informatik ► Software Entwicklung | |
Mathematik / Informatik ► Informatik ► Theorie / Studium | |
Schlagworte | Betriebssystem • Betriebssysteme • CPU • CPU-Dispatching • CPU-Scheduling • Dateisysteme • Dispatching • Geräteverwaltung • Hauptspeicherverwaltung • Interruptverarbeitung • Prozesse • Prozesskomunikation • Scheduling • Speicherverwaltung • Synchronisation • Threads • Virtualisierung • Virtueller Speicher |
ISBN-10 | 3-658-06217-7 / 3658062177 |
ISBN-13 | 978-3-658-06217-0 / 9783658062170 |
Zustand | Neuware |
Haben Sie eine Frage zum Produkt? |
Mehr entdecken
aus dem Bereich
aus dem Bereich
Buch | Hardcover (2012)
Westermann Schulbuchverlag
CHF 44,90
Schulbuch Klassen 7/8 (G9)
Buch | Hardcover (2015)
Klett (Verlag)
CHF 29,90
Buch | Softcover (2004)
Cornelsen Verlag
CHF 23,90